Nonqualified Deferred Compensation (NQDC) Plans backed by Rabbi Trusts enable an employer to provide rewards for key executives and top producers as well as a means for deferring taxable income. Plan participants are able to defer income recognition while attaining some assurance that funds will be available to make the promised payments. As a non-qualified deferred compensation plan, Rabbi Trusts avoid many of the complex and administratively burdensome requirements that govern qualified plans under ERISA and the Internal Revenue Code. In addition, they can be tailored with great flexibility to fit precise objectives and to target for a specific employee or groups of employees.
Advantages
The key advantage of NQDC plans is that they allow the employer to attract high-caliber employees. NQDC plans are designed to give the employer the ability to target contributions to select key employees and are flexible to complement other salary and benefit programs. Key executives also benefit from the plan, which provides additional retirement savings, income deferral on a pre-tax basis and allows for in-service distribution. |
